THE HERALD,Provo, Utah—Page 31 Menof Science—Michael Faraday marr, Michael Faraday was the third son of a London blacksmith, yet-he made great discoveries concerning electricity. In 1831 Faraday proved that magnets can be used to produce an electric current. This discovery enabled him to build an electric generator.
